Transaction 70548350391a3ee0c5cbf6e17c9d45388b5712da1dde817133280d56cc84c5aa
1 Input
1 Output
-
70548350391a3ee0c5cbf6e17c9d45388b5712da1dde817133280d56cc84c5aa:0
- value
- 11833623
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2cba7a74a30388383f4ff59475807cbd86ad9a80 OP_EQUALVERIFY OP_CHECKSIG
- address
- 155W8BcHm1fjm65ZTp2jENsDrbnaFVjLZv